A healthy hermit crab is an active hermit crab. In the wild they climb, take long walks, chirp with one another, and have fun sampling all sorts of foods. If you provide recreation and diversion for your hermit crabs you will find they are a lot more fun than goldfish.

Hermit crabs prefer a warm, humid environment. They thrive best at a humidity level around 70 and a temperature range of 70 to 85 degrees F - with 72 to 80 being ideal. There is a best way to keep them cozy.

When you invest in a new pet and all its paraphenalia, you don't want to have it die once you have it home. Hermit crabs cannot be bred in captivity, so they are captured and shipped to pet stores. This is stressful and if they are not shipped properly and kept properly at the store, they may become sick or too stressed to survive the move to your home.

A hermit crab is very vulnerable outside its shell and will rarely leave it. It is fairly impossible and cruel to pull a crab from its shell. If your pet hermit crab is found naked and is not going back into a shell, something is wrong and the crab will probably die if the problem isn't remedied.
